Kra--Cerebral has never looked better! First, the positives: it looks amazing! Very nicely detailed and updated just enough that we still know who it is. The little Krang is also well detailed and removable from the stomach, with a small magnet inside so he stays put inside the stomach while posing the figure. It's also nicely articulated (for the most part) and fits right in with my classics collection of turtle figures! It also arrived about a week earlier than expected!Now for the negatives: while it's great to look at, it really is just for displaying. The legs feel a little hollow and every time I pose him I get nervous that I'm gonna break them! The box even says for 15+ so this is not intended to go in a kid's toy chest. Another problem is the fingers popping off. They're made of a soft plastic material and can't really close enough to hold anything or even make a fist! The fingers pop back in but it takes a little effort and is kinda annoying.And last, but not least, is the price! I ended up buying mine for $300 and even that's a little too high! It's a great figure but currently the cheapest one is around $500! That's ridiculous, especially cause it's not an official Krang figure!In conclusion, it's a great figure and if you're a collector and can find it for the right price I say get it! It's not like Neca's releasing a Krang figure anytime soon, if ever!
